Abstract:

In comparison to lentic systems, the species composition and community structure of phytoplankton in lotic habitats are still poorly understood This paper describes the results of yester years of water quality monitoring of India, with special emphasis on distribution, composition, and abundance of the phytoplankton community, relations of phytoplankton with factors like temperature, sunlight exposure period, sunlight penetration, water pH, wind, transparency, seasonal variations, water characteristics, nutrient enrichment. It’s finally concluded that phytoplankton ecology is an indicator for the evaluation of impacts of influencing factors. These factors provide a suitable management plan for water management.
